After a run of six straight games against teams currently in a playoff position or a play-in scenario, the Oklahoma City Thunder should feel a lightening of the load on Wednesday as they take on the Brooklyn Nets. The Thunder kicked off a 5-game East Coast road trip Tuesday night with a 113-108 victory in Orlando against the Magic, and after this second game of a back-to-back, OKC has just one more back-to-back remaining in the season.

Oklahoma City is just 4-7 in the second game of a back-to-back this season, but this one feels like one of their easiest opportunities at a win all season long. The Nets started the season with a 7-game losing streak, and they have had several other lengthy losing streaks, including the 4-game losing streak they’re currently on.

The Thunder and the Nets met a month ago, and despite both teams dealing with injuries, OKC won easily 105-86. Now that the Thunder is closer to full strength, all they have to do is take care of business to get out of town with an easy win.
